Interoceptive awareness declines with age.

Sahib S Khalsa1, David Rudrauf, Daniel Tranel

  • 1Department of Neurology and Neuroscience Program, University of Iowa, Iowa City, IA, USA. skhalsa@mednet.ucla.edu.

Psychophysiology
|July 16, 2009
PubMed
Summary
This summary is machine-generated.

Aging impairs interoception, the ability to sense internal bodily states. This study found that older adults have a reduced capacity for heartbeat detection, indicating a decline in interoceptive awareness with age.

Area of Science:

  • Neuroscience
  • Gerontology
  • Physiology

Background:

  • Aging is known to increase sensory thresholds for external stimuli.
  • The impact of aging on internal sensory awareness (interoception) is less understood.
  • Previous research has focused more on exteroception and proprioception.

Purpose of the Study:

  • To investigate the relationship between aging and interoceptive awareness.
  • To determine if the ability to sense one's heartbeat declines with age.
  • To quantify the association between age and heartbeat detection accuracy.

Main Methods:

  • Recruited 59 participants aged 22 to 63 years.
  • Assessed interoceptive awareness using heartbeat detection tasks at rest.
  • Analyzed the predictive relationship between age and heartbeat detection accuracy.

Main Results:

  • A significant inverse association was found between age and heartbeat detection ability.
  • Age accounted for approximately 30% of the variance in heartbeat detection accuracy.
  • Body mass index and sex did not significantly influence heartbeat detection.

Conclusions:

  • Interoception, like other sensory modalities, declines with advancing age.
  • Heartbeat sensing ability serves as a reliable index for age-related changes in interoception.
  • These findings highlight a previously underappreciated aspect of sensory decline in aging.
